Register for the annual Marine Corps Marathon Healthy Kids Fun Run, to be held on Saturday, October 28, 2006 at 8 a.m. in front of the DC Armory and MCM Heath and Fitness Expo. The race field for the one-mile run is open to children between the ages of 6-13. Pre-registration, including the $7 entry fee, is required by October 19. Participants will receive a t-shirt, a new finisher’s medal and snacks at the finish line. The new Healthy Kids Fun Run one-mile loop course begins and ends in front of the DC Armory. After registering, check in

Kids Run participants may obtain their t-shirt and bib at the MCM Health and Fitness Expo presented by Caremark at the DC Armory on Friday, October 27 or on race morning beginning at 6 a.m.   

Please note:  Families are encouraged to avoid long lines and receive a free MCM bobblehead doll by attending the Expo on Friday, October 27 between 9 a.m. and 7 p.m.

As part of the event’s on-going goodwill, parents and children are encouraged to bring a new, unwrapped toy to donate at the United States Marine Corps Reserve Toys for Tots booth.

Start times

Here’s a schedule of events for all the race day fun! Take Metro’s blue or orange lines to the Stadium-Armory station.

7:00 a.m.  Packet Pick-up opens for Kids Run
7:45 a.m.  Pre-Run Opening Ceremonies and Warm Ups
8:20 a.m.  Red Wave Start (12-13 year olds)
8:35 a.m.  White Wave Start (10-11 year olds)
8:50 a.m.  Blue Wave Start (8-9 year olds)
9:10 a.m.  Gold Wave Start (6-7 year olds)

Post Race Food and Fun

Participants in the Healthy Kids Fun Run will be treated to healthy snacks, packed in a Sodexho Fun on the Run custom bag. Inside, kids will find a Crustables peanut butter and jelly sandwich from Smuckers (a grilled cheese alternate is also available), Frito Lay Sun Chips, Kraft Capri All Natural Fruit Juice, a petite banana, a Nature Valley Granola Bar and a nutrition brochure. Participants will also be treated to snacks from McDonalds and Waddajuice.            

With replenishment in hand, children and their families will visit the tent adjacent to the finish area called ‘Camp Miles’.  The post-race activity area features:

  • Interactive challenges and games focusing on health and fitness hosted by the National Children’s Museum
  • ABC 7/ WJLA weather truck
  • Big Dogs temporary tattoo booth
  • Vision drills hosted VSP for children to get focused on healthy vision
  • Fun with Family Magazine
  • Plus, music, mascots and more!

MCM Healthy School Award

Now is the time to get your child’s school involved by motivating other parents, the PE teachers, the principal and the PTA to register children for the MCM Healthy Kids Fun Run and listing your school the appropriate registration field.  The school with the most participants will win the Healthy School award and a financial donation to its physical education department from Washington FAMILY magazine.  The award and donation will be given to the school in a presentation by the MCM staff and special guests.  Parents, students and faculty are encouraged to promote participation and the importance of physical fitness at home and in the classroom.
